incubator-general m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"John D. Ament" <johndam...@apache.org>
Subject Re: Request to review updated License (Re: [VOTE] Release Apache Ranger 0.5.3 (incubating))
Date Mon, 20 Jun 2016 22:59:20 GMT
Velmurugan,

I just want to make sure you understand... the comments are around
compatible licenses, not specifically the jquery license.  This was one
that I grabbed as the first instance I saw.

To point out, if for some reason these files were not in the source release
(e.g. they're used on your website, not in the product) then its really a
non-issue.

John

On Mon, Jun 20, 2016 at 4:33 PM Velmurugan Periasamy <vel@apache.org> wrote:

> Thank you. I will fix the line format (i.e. to include only jQuery license
> and link).
>
> Any other concerns?
>
> On Jun 20, 2016, at 4:01 PM, John D. Ament <johndament@apache.org> wrote:
>
> > On Mon, Jun 20, 2016 at 3:31 PM Alex Harui <aharui@adobe.com> wrote:
> >
> >> IMO, http://www.apache.org/dev/licensing-howto.html#permissive-deps
> >> says the blurb about JQuery goes in LICENSE, not NOTICE.
> >>
> >
> > Yes, sorry, I should have been clearer about that.  I was referring to
> the
> > line format, not the contents.
> >
> > Generally speaking, we only need to include the licenses for the
> > dependencies, not a notice that the dependency is contained.
> >
> >
> >>
> >>
> >> On 6/20/16, 12:14 PM, "John D. Ament" <johndament@apache.org> wrote:
> >>
> >>> Lines like this are contents for the notice file, not license file:
> >>>
> >>>
> >>> This product includes jQuery (http://jquery.org - MIT license),
> Copyright
> >>> ©
> >>> 2014, John Resig. license file should include the various licenses
> >>> covering
> >>> these works.
> >>> On Mon, Jun 20, 2016 at 3:07 PM Velmurugan Periasamy <vel@apache.org>
> >>> wrote:
> >>>
> >>>> Hi Justin:
> >>>>
> >>>> I would like to get your feedback on updated LICENSE.txt for Ranger.
> >>>> https://github.com/apache/incubator-ranger/blob/master/LICENSE.txt
> >>>>
> >>>> Please see below answers to your questions. Ranger dev community is
> >>>> getting prepared for the next major release, so getting your feedback
> >>>> and
> >>>> approval on license would be critical. Thanks for your help.
> >>>>
> >>>> <<
> >>>> Minor issues:
> >>>> LICENSE is missing MIT licensed Search Icon CSS copyright Nicolas
> >>>> Gallagher bundled in (1)
> >>>> Added PURE CSS GUI ICONS to LICENSE.txt
> >>>> Is the copyright on this files correct? (2)(3) if so what projects did
> >>>> they come from? (may effect content of NOTICE file)
> >>>> (2) -> Added Jisql license.
> >>>> (3) -> This file comes with Spring Security. Added that to LICENSE.txt
> >>>> LICENSE is missing MIT licensed es5-shim copyright Kristopher Michael
> >>>> Kowal bundled in (4)
> >>>> Added to LICENSE.txt
> >>>> LICENSE is missing SIL licensed FontAwesome (9)
> >>>> Added to LICENSE.txt
> >>>> LICENSE is missing reset.css. (7) Note this version bundled may not
be
> >>>> public domain unlike this one (8) so you may need to sort that out.
> >>>> Added a note in LICENSE.txt
> >>>> LICENSE is missing MIT licensed sizzle.js bundled in several files
> (10)
> >>>> Added to LICENSE.txt
> >>>> LICENSE is missing MIT license javascript diff engine in (11)
> >>>> File was not used, removed the file.
> >>>> I think handle bars require plugin is not WTFPL but MIT or BSD? (12)
> May
> >>>> require further investigation.
> >>>> Added a note in LICENSE.txt
> >>>> LICENSE is missing public domain json2.js (13)
> >>>> Added to LICENSE.txt
> >>>> LICENSE is missing BSD licensed easing equations from Robert Penner
> (15)
> >>>> in this file (14)
> >>>> Added a note in LICENSE.txt
> >>>> This is a more serious concern (and has been asked before):
> >>>> How is this file licensed? (5) or this one? (6)
> >>>> These files are not used, removed the files.
> >>>> 1.
> >>>>
> >>>>
> ./apache-ranger-incubating-0.5.3/security-admin/src/main/webapp/libs/bowe
> >>>> r/backgrid-filter/css/backgrid-filter.css
> >>>> 2.
> >>>>
> >>>>
> ./apache-ranger-incubating-0.5.3/jisql/src/main/java/org/apache/util/sql/
> >>>> Jisql.java
> >>>> 3.
> >>>>
> >>>>
> ./apache-ranger-incubating-0.5.3/security-admin/src/test/java/org/apache/
> >>>> ranger/service/PasswordComparisonAuthenticator.java
> >>>> 4.
> >>>>
> >>>>
> ./apache-ranger-incubating-0.5.3/security-admin/src/main/webapp/libs/othe
> >>>> r/backgrid/backgrid.js
> >>>> 5.
> >>>>
> >>>>
> ./apache-ranger-incubating-0.5.3/security-admin/src/main/webapp/libs/bowe
> >>>> r/globalize/generator/HijriCalendar.js
> >>>> 6.
> >>>>
> >>>>
> ./apache-ranger-incubating-0.5.3/security-admin/src/main/webapp/libs/bowe
> >>>> r/globalize/generator/UmAlQuraCalendar.js
> >>>> 7.
> >>>>
> >>>>
> ./apache-ranger-incubating-0.5.3/security-admin/src/main/webapp/libs/othe
> >>>> r/visualsearch/css/reset.css
> >>>> 8. http://meyerweb.com/eric/tools/css/reset/reset.css
> >>>> 9.
> >>>>
> >>>>
> apache-ranger-incubating-0.5.3/security-admin/src/main/webapp/fonts/fonta
> >>>> wesome/FontAwesome.otf
> >>>> 10. ./security-admin/src/main/webapp/libs/bower/jquery/js/jquery.js
> >>>> 11.
> >>>>
> >>>>
> ./security-admin/src/main/webapp/libs/bower/globalize/test/qunit/qunit.js
> >>>> 12.
> >>>>
> >>>>
> /security-admin/src/main/webapp/libs/bower/require-handlebars-plugin/js/h
> >>>> bs.js
> >>>> 13.
> >>>>
> >>>>
> ./security-admin/src/main/webapp/libs/bower/require-handlebars-plugin/js/
> >>>> json2.js
> >>>> 14.
> >>>>
> >>>>
> ./security-admin/src/main/webapp/libs/other/jquery-ui/js/jquery-ui-1.10.3
> >>>> .custom.js
> >>>> 15 http://robertpenner.com/easing/
> >>>>>>
> >>>>
> >>>> Thank you,
> >>>> Vel
> >>>>
> >>>> On May 20, 2016, at 11:25 AM, Velmurugan Periasamy <vel@apache.org>
> >>>> wrote:
> >>>>
> >>>>> Thank you so much Justin. I’ll do the below.
> >>>>>
> >>>>> 1] Initiate another RC for 0.5.3.
> >>>>> 2] Track these issues in
> >>>> https://issues.apache.org/jira/browse/RANGER-964 and target to
> address
> >>>> in
> >>>> 0.6.0
> >>>>>
> >>>>> Regarding your question on [5] and [6] below, I believe these files
> >>>> are
> >>>> covered under jquery globalize license. I will double check and
> resolve
> >>>> it
> >>>> as needed in next release.
> >>>>>
> >>>>>> This is a more serious concern (and has been asked before):
> >>>>>> - How is this file licensed? [5] or this one? [6]
> >>>>>
> >>>>>
> >>>>> Thank you for your help,
> >>>>> Vel
> >>>>>
> >>>>> On May 19, 2016, at 8:11 PM, Justin Mclean <justin@classsoftware.com
> >
> >>>> wrote:
> >>>>>
> >>>>>> Hi,
> >>>>>>
> >>>>>> Still needs some work IMO but if a JIRA was raised to fix these
> >>>> issues
> >>>> in a later release I’d vote +1 on a new RC without these fixes. Just
> as
> >>>> long as it’s all sorted before graduation.
> >>>>>>
> >>>>>> Minor issues:
> >>>>>> - LICENSE is missing MIT licensed Search Icon CSS copyright
Nicolas
> >>>> Gallagher bundled in  [1]
> >>>>>> - Is the copyright on this files correct? [2][3] if so what
projects
> >>>> did they come from? (may effect content of NOTICE file)
> >>>>>> - LICENSE is missing MIT licensed es5-shim copyright Kristopher
> >>>> Michael
> >>>> Kowal bundled in [4]
> >>>>>> - LICENSE is missing SIL licensed FontAwesome [9]
> >>>>>> - LICENSE is missing reset.css. [7] Note this version bundled
may
> not
> >>>> be public domain unlike this one [8] so you may need to sort that out.
> >>>>>> - LICENSE is missing MIT licensed sizzle.js bundled in several
files
> >>>> [10]
> >>>>>> - LICENSE is missing MIT license javascript diff engine in [11]
> >>>>>> - I think handle bars require plugin is not WTFPL but MIT or
BSD?
> >>>> [12]
> >>>> May require further investigation.
> >>>>>> - LICENSE is missing public domain json2.js [13]
> >>>>>> - LICENSE is missing BSD licensed easing equations from Robert
> Penner
> >>>> [15] in this file [14]
> >>>>>>
> >>>>>> This is a more serious concern (and has been asked before):
> >>>>>> - How is this file licensed? [5] or this one? [6]
> >>>>>>
> >>>>>> As there this is very complex there may of been a couple of
things I
> >>>> missed.
> >>>>>>
> >>>>>> Thanks,
> >>>>>> Justin
> >>>>>>
> >>>>>> 1.
> >>>>
> >>>>
> ./apache-ranger-incubating-0.5.3/security-admin/src/main/webapp/libs/bowe
> >>>> r/backgrid-filter/css/backgrid-filter.css
> >>>>>> 2.
> >>>>
> >>>>
> ./apache-ranger-incubating-0.5.3/jisql/src/main/java/org/apache/util/sql/
> >>>> Jisql.java
> >>>>>> 3.
> >>>>
> >>>>
> ./apache-ranger-incubating-0.5.3/security-admin/src/test/java/org/apache/
> >>>> ranger/service/PasswordComparisonAuthenticator.java
> >>>>>> 4.
> >>>>
> >>>>
> ./apache-ranger-incubating-0.5.3/security-admin/src/main/webapp/libs/othe
> >>>> r/backgrid/backgrid.js
> >>>>>> 5.
> >>>>
> >>>>
> ./apache-ranger-incubating-0.5.3/security-admin/src/main/webapp/libs/bowe
> >>>> r/globalize/generator/HijriCalendar.js
> >>>>>> 6.
> >>>>
> >>>>
> ./apache-ranger-incubating-0.5.3/security-admin/src/main/webapp/libs/bowe
> >>>> r/globalize/generator/UmAlQuraCalendar.js
> >>>>>> 7.
> >>>>
> >>>>
> ./apache-ranger-incubating-0.5.3/security-admin/src/main/webapp/libs/othe
> >>>> r/visualsearch/css/reset.css
> >>>>>> 8. http://meyerweb.com/eric/tools/css/reset/reset.css
> >>>>>> 9.
> >>>>
> >>>>
> apache-ranger-incubating-0.5.3/security-admin/src/main/webapp/fonts/fonta
> >>>> wesome/FontAwesome.otf
> >>>>>> 10. ./security-admin/src/main/webapp/libs/bower/jquery/js/jquery.js
> >>>>>> 11.
> >>>>
> >>>>
> ./security-admin/src/main/webapp/libs/bower/globalize/test/qunit/qunit.js
> >>>>>> 12.
> >>>>
> >>>>
> /security-admin/src/main/webapp/libs/bower/require-handlebars-plugin/js/h
> >>>> bs.js
> >>>>>> 13.
> >>>>
> >>>>
> ./security-admin/src/main/webapp/libs/bower/require-handlebars-plugin/js/
> >>>> json2.js
> >>>>>> 14.
> >>>>
> >>>>
> ./security-admin/src/main/webapp/libs/other/jquery-ui/js/jquery-ui-1.10.3
> >>>> .custom.js
> >>>>>> 15 http://robertpenner.com/easing/
> >>>>>>
> ---------------------------------------------------------------------
> >>>>>> To unsubscribe, e-mail: general-unsubscribe@incubator.apache.org
> >>>>>> For additional commands, e-mail: general-help@incubator.apache.org
> >>>>>>
> >>>>>
> >>>>
> >>>>
> >>
> >>
>
>
> ---------------------------------------------------------------------
> To unsubscribe, e-mail: general-unsubscribe@incubator.apache.org
> For additional commands, e-mail: general-help@incubator.apache.org
>
>

Mime
  • Unnamed multipart/alternative (inline, None, 0 bytes)
View raw message